Transaction 6ec076078a2769a40435d1c1cffaaae1ca6ee3780860039b81754ee3db233578
1 Input
1 Output
-
6ec076078a2769a40435d1c1cffaaae1ca6ee3780860039b81754ee3db233578:0
- value
- 731881
- script pubkey
- OP_0 OP_PUSHBYTES_20 734dfc0656689974b9cdad4330ad5569f466721e
- address
- bc1qwdxlcpjkdzvhfwwd44pnpt24d86xvus7x7d8ay